What to check before for buildings with low historical violations near the M11 bus in Upper West Side

  • Start with the low-historic-violations filter, then narrow by what matters to you (move-in date, layout, and budget) from the available buildings.
  • Treat “near the M11” as a practical commute area, and verify exact walking time and stops from the building’s cross-streets.
  • Before applying, confirm the full monthly cost: rent, fees, required deposits, and any utility charges listed with the unit.
  • Use the building page to review related safety/maintenance notes and any tenant Q&A, then ask the landlord for the current status of issues you care about.
  • Don’t rely only on historic records. Ask about current pest-control processes and maintenance response times, since real-world conditions can change.
